86. Paul Posluszny, LB, Jacksonville Jaguars
The former Bill got his big deal and set about becoming a big part of the Jaguars defensive turnaround. Only Ray Lewis, who plays in a hybrid defense, was ranked higher in our middle linebacker rankings, with Posluszny grading positively in every area. He’s one of those rare every-down middle linebackers who can more than handle his own dropping back, and so it proved earning a coverage grade of +11.9 that was better than any other linebacker in the league.
Best Performance: Week 1 versus Tennessee (+5.1)
Key Stat: Missed only one in every 22.8 tackles he attempted. The third highest tackle efficiency rating of all interior linebackers.
I find this to be interesting because I knew he played well but I didn't know he was that good. I know all rankings are subjective but it's not the rank that I find to be most intriguing so much as the reason behind him making the list. If Poz really played that well last season, then there is no reason to not consider him as an elite player. To be ranked in the likes of Ray Lewis is pretty impressive.
